Cycling is quite a popular topic in Malaysia. From the health conscious group riding together on weekends to those pesky Rempit Kids who supermans their bike dangerously. It is safe to say, Malaysians are well apt when it comes to bicycle.

Well, recently a video was shared on Twitter of a boy demonstrating how to ride a bicycle that is unorthodox in its design. Early inspection of the ride reveals that the body was made from multiple bicycle bodies attached together.

This resulted in a bicycle that is so tall, you need some climbing skills to ride it and in the video, the boy effortlessly pushed the bike, and swiftly climbed before beginning to pedal for his afternoon ride by the paddy fields.
